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Mt. St. Joseph Cemetery ...

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Mt. St. Joseph Cemetery:

39.0995, -84.6480

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Mt. St. Joseph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>

The Mt. St. Joseph Cemetery is located in Hamilton County<2>.

The county seat for Hamilton County is located in Cincinnati. Cincinnati lies just to the east of the Mt. St. Joseph Cemetery .
